Aksø Sweater
Aksø Sweater is knitted from the bottom up. The knitted checks are created with knit and purl stitches, while the edges and the yoke is knitted in rib. Body and sleeves are knitted separately and gathered at the yoke, where you make centered raglan decreases.
LEVEL
Intermediate
SIZE
S/M (L/XL)
FINISHED MEASUREMENTS
Chest width: 106 (118) cm
Total length: 54 (57) cm
Sleeve length: 42 cm (both sizes)
MATERIALS
Merino from Kit Couture or Arwetta from Filcolana (50 g = 210 m)
250 (250) g
Kid Mohair from Kit Couture or Tilia from Filcolana (25 g = 210 m)
125 (125) g
Highland Mini from Kit Couture or Pernilla from Filcolana (50 g = 175 m)
300 (300) g
RECOMMENDED NEEDLES
Circular needles:
6 and 7 mm (40 cm)
6 and 7 mm (80 cm)
Double-pointed needles:
6 mm
With the ”magic loop” technique you can work the project using only an 80 cm (or longer) circular needle.
TENSION
14 sts and 21 rows over pattern using 1 strand of each yarn together on 7 mm needles = 10 x 10 cm
